Volatility tests Indian futures


Record volatility is putting India's equity futures and options industry to its biggest test since it was launched in June 2000.
Last week's surprise election win by a socialist-leaning coalition saw intra-day falls in the stock market of 17% and bounces of more than 5%. Market sources said the derivatives market was so far coping with the turmoil.
